La webcam a la portée de tous en 2 clicks de souris

Soyez le premier à donner votre avis sur cette source.

Vue 22 055 fois - Téléchargée 5 622 fois

Description

L'ocx fournie dans cette source permet:
- rapatrier le stream video d'une webcam ou carte d'aquisition video
- de choisir sa source video et de la gérer manuellement ou automatiquement
- De sauvegarder les image provenant de la source sous le format JPEG
- on peut à l'aide de plusieurs contrôles WEBCAM afficher une ou plusieurs sources vidéo différentes et se faire un vrai programme de surveillance sous tous les angles ;-)
- L'OCX permet d'appliquer quelques filtres graphiques sur les images (aliasing, flou, rotation, miroir, noir et blanc, niveau de gris, extraction des trois couleurs fondamentales, permutation de couleurs, rehaussement, tracé des contours, bruits et flous ainsi qu'un effet "bathroom et twirl"
Certains filtres peuvent être appliqués en temps réél (la version 3.5 disponible sur le site permet d'utiliser les filtres en temps réél).

La fonction sauvegarde de l'image au format jpeg utilise une DLL intel comem moteur : ijl11.dll
Cette dll est fournie dans le zip.
Il faut impérativement que la dll soit dans le répertoir de l'executable pour pouvoir procéder à la sauvegarde au format jpeg.

Cette ocx permet aussi de choisir la qualité (en pourcent) de l'image après compression. 100% étant une image de meilleur qualité mais de taille maximale.

Les sources ont étées commentées

Pour toutes les Mises à jours éventuelles Veuillez Visitez http://hexman.free.Fr/

Conclusion :


- des filtres graphiques ont été intégré
- un détecteur de mouvement à aussi été rajouté et recodé entièrement. On peut paramétrer la qualité de la détection et jouer sur la rapidité de détection.
- un traceur de contours à été ajouté
- tous les filtres ont été optimisés au mieux afin de tourner sur de petits pc (600mhz par exemple).

un exemple complet utilisant les fonctionalités de l'ocx est fournis avec l'ocx.

pour plus d'information concernant la documentation de l'ocx je vous invite à visiter la page:
http://hexman.free.fr/fr/ocx/webcam_3_5.php

si vous êtes intéressé par d'autres ocx je les aient toutes mises sur mon site :
http://hexman.free.fr/index.php

vous y trouverez un descriptif de l'ocx , ainsi qu'une documentation complète de toutes les ocx ainsi qu'un projet vb accompagnant l'ocx servant d'exemple à la quasi totalité des fonctions et autres méthodes.

Codes Sources

A voir également

Ajouter un commentaire Commentaires
Messages postés
2167
Date d'inscription
mardi 11 novembre 2003
Statut
Membre
Dernière intervention
16 juillet 2009
1
Je comprend que tu ai développé un ocx très complet et élaboré et que tu préfère garder les sources pour toi, et je t'avoue qu'à ta place je serai surement pareil.
Mais ce site est un site d'échange de codes sources, et ici l'interessant n'est pas ton programme qui utilise l'ocx (un simple programme d'exemple), mais ton ocx.

Enfin bon tant pis il faudra que je cherche ailleurs pour trouver une bonne source qui permette de comprendre et d'utiliser les webcam et sources vidéos
A+
MadMatt
Messages postés
28
Date d'inscription
mercredi 21 novembre 2001
Statut
Membre
Dernière intervention
12 décembre 2007

En fait y'a les sources pour utiliser l'ocx, pas de l'ocx proprement dite. J'espère que tu comprendra pourquoi...
Messages postés
2167
Date d'inscription
mardi 11 novembre 2003
Statut
Membre
Dernière intervention
16 juillet 2009
1
Salut

"licence non à jour"
J'ai ce message à la place de l'ocx.

Et où sont les sources de l'ocx ?

A+
MadMatt
Messages postés
28
Date d'inscription
mercredi 21 novembre 2001
Statut
Membre
Dernière intervention
12 décembre 2007

Pour ceux qui sont intéressé je susi en train de faire une mise à jours de l'ocx .
les maj prévues:

- Rajout de deux filtres graphiques (substitution de couleurs, et un flou digne de ce nom)
- Rajout d'un module de connection ftp pour envoyer les images prises par la webcam sur un serveur ftp. (on devrais pouvoir naviguer dans le ftp comme avec un vrai client ftp )
- Correction de certains bug en ce qui concerne la résolution de l'écran (certains filtres graphiques ne fonctionnent pas en mode 16 bits couleurs, les seuls résolutions acceptées sont 32 bits couleurs et 24 bits couleurs.)
- Ajout d'exemple permettant d'utiliser les filtres en "temps réél" (tel que le niveau de gris, le negatif, rotation d'images => rétroviseur pour ceux qui veulent l'utiliser dans leurs 4x4 ^^ etc....)


toutes les mises à jours seront bientôt en ligne sur mon site. j'essayerais de poster une maj pour cette article une fois cette dernière au point ^^.

http://hexman.free.fr

pour ceux qui ont des ugestion je suis prenneur ;)
Messages postés
9
Date d'inscription
dimanche 19 décembre 2004
Statut
Membre
Dernière intervention
23 janvier 2006

Exellent, parfait pour ceux qui veulent comprendre! Merci!
Afficher les 38 commentaires

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.